Abstract
The present invention relates to the technical field of wastewater treatment auxiliary equipment, and more particularly to a kind of wastewater treatment drainage pipe structure, wastewater treatment drainage pipe structure of the invention prevents from blocking, so as to ensure overall use reliability;Tubular body can be observed simultaneously, so as to improve operating efficiency;Including body, body is internally provided with screen cloth, and the inside of body is divided into first chamber and second chamber, in addition to motor, power transmission shaft and stirring rod;Outlet is provided with the bottom wall of body, and automatically controlled door is provided with outlet;Observation panel is provided with the roof of body, and transparent baffle is provided with observation panel, in addition to handle, rotating shaft, band moving axis and bristle.

Background technology
It is well known that in existing social efforts at environmental protection, waste water obtains the whole society as renewable and using resource
Extensive concern, and wastewater treatment downcomer is then the tubular structure for carrying out draining in wastewater treatment, is indispensable dress
One of put, its effect is to input waste water to wastewater disposal basin from output end;Existing wastewater treatment downcomer includes body, body
It is internally provided with screen cloth and the inside of body is divided into first chamber and second chamber;In this wastewater treatment drainage pipe structure use
It was found that its screen cloth forms accumulation, so as to cause it to be frequently occluded, Wu Faqing in the material after being filtered in first chamber
Reason;And tubular body can not be observed, so as to cause the efficiency in work maintenance investigation very low.

Embodiment
With reference to the accompanying drawings and examples, the embodiment of the present invention is described in further detail.Implement below
Example is used to illustrate the present invention, but is not limited to the scope of the present invention.
As shown in figure 1, the wastewater treatment drainage pipe structure of the present invention, including body 1, body are internally provided with screen cloth 2,
The inside of body is divided into first chamber and second chamber, in addition to motor 3, power transmission shaft 4 and stirring rod 5, motor is arranged on pipe
On the lateral wall of body, power transmission shaft is arranged on the output end of motor, and the output end of power transmission shaft enters to the first chamber through body
The inside of room, stirring rod are located in first chamber, and stirring rod is located at the output end of power transmission shaft;It is provided with the bottom wall of body
Outlet, outlet are communicated with first chamber, and automatically controlled door 6 is provided with outlet;Sight is provided with the roof of body
Cha Kou, and transparent baffle 7 is provided with observation panel, observation panel communicates with first chamber, in addition to handle 8, rotating shaft 9, drive
Axle 10 and bristle 11, handle are located at the outside of body, and the inside of first chamber, one end of rotating shaft and handle are located at moving axis and bristle
Hand connects, and the other end of rotating shaft is through transparent baffle and with driving axis connection, and bristle is arranged on band moving axis, and bristle is adjacent to
Transparent baffle;By above-mentioned setting, it can be stirred after screen filtration by stirring rod, so as to reach the effect for preventing blocking
Fruit;And observed by transparent baffle, and cleared up when transparent baffle is dirty by bristle, improve operating efficiency.
The wastewater treatment drainage pipe structure of the present invention, in addition to the first sealing ring 12 and the second sealing ring, the first sealing ring
Positioned at power transmission shaft and body junction, and the first ring set is located at observation panel in the outside of power transmission shaft, the second sealing ring
Place, and the second ring set is in the outside of transparent baffle.
The wastewater treatment drainage pipe structure of the present invention, in addition to support frame 13, motor are arranged on support frame, support frame peace
On the lateral wall of tank body.
The wastewater treatment drainage pipe structure of the present invention, in addition to snap ring 14, snap ring is installed at observation panel, and transparent gear
Plate is fixed on snap ring.
